Labor Day Sales
Labor Day weekend, which falls on the first Monday of September, is undoubtedly the highlight of the month's sales calendar. This long weekend is traditionally a time for major retailers to offer substantial discounts across various product categories. You can often find deals on big-ticket items like appliances, mattresses, and furniture, as well as apparel, electronics, and outdoor gear. Labor Day sales frequently start a week or even two before the actual holiday, so keep an eye out for early promotions. This allows you to get a head start on your shopping and potentially avoid sell-outs on popular items. Retailers often heavily promote these sales, making it easier to find deals both in-store and online. The competitive nature of Labor Day sales means that retailers are vying for your attention, and this competition often translates into better prices for consumers.
End-of-Summer Clearances
As summer draws to a close, retailers are eager to clear out their seasonal inventory to make room for fall and winter collections. This presents a golden opportunity to snag deals on summer apparel, swimwear, outdoor furniture, and grilling equipment. If you're planning any late-season trips or simply want to stock up for next year, September is the perfect time to do so. End-of-summer clearances often feature deep discounts, sometimes as much as 70% off the original price. Don't hesitate to browse clearance racks and sections, both in physical stores and on e-commerce sites, as you might uncover some real gems at incredibly low prices. Just be mindful of return policies and final sale items, as these typically cannot be returned or exchanged.

Home Goods and Furniture
September is a prime month for home goods and furniture sales, largely due to retailers making room for new inventory and model year closeouts. You can typically find significant discounts on mattresses, sofas, dining sets, and other home furnishings. Labor Day weekend is particularly fruitful for these types of purchases, with many stores offering promotions like free delivery, extended warranties, and financing options. In addition to furniture, September also sees sales on home decor items, kitchen appliances, and bedding. If you're planning a home renovation or simply want to refresh your living space, this is an excellent time to do so. Remember to compare prices across different retailers and consider the long-term value of your purchase. Investing in quality furniture at a discounted price can be a wise move that saves you money in the long run.
Electronics and Appliances
Electronics and appliances are another category where you can often find substantial savings in September. Retailers are gearing up for the holiday shopping season and tend to offer discounts on older models to make room for the latest releases. This can be a great opportunity to purchase a new television, laptop, refrigerator, or washing machine at a reduced price. Labor Day sales are particularly strong for electronics and appliances, with many stores offering doorbuster deals and limited-time promotions. Before making a purchase, research different models and compare specifications to ensure you're getting the best value for your money. Consider factors such as energy efficiency, warranty coverage, and customer reviews. Don't hesitate to negotiate the price, especially at brick-and-mortar stores, as retailers may be willing to offer further discounts to close a sale.

Do Your Research and Compare Prices
Before making any purchase, it's crucial to do your research and compare prices across different retailers. Don't assume that the first price you see is the best deal available. Use online comparison tools, read customer reviews, and check the retailer's price history to determine if the sale price is truly a good value. Consider factors such as shipping costs, return policies, and warranty coverage when comparing prices. Sometimes, a slightly higher price from a reputable retailer with excellent customer service may be a better choice than a rock-bottom price from an unknown seller. Be wary of prices that seem too good to be true, as they may indicate counterfeit products or scams. Taking the time to research and compare prices will ensure you're getting the best possible deal and avoiding potential pitfalls.
